New Industrial Complex on the Rise in Greenville, S.C.

Greenville, South Carolina is set to welcome a new addition to its industrial landscape as Appian Investments announces a joint venture with Harbert Management Corp. to develop the Magnolia Grove Industrial Complex. This ambitious project will be located at the intersection of U.S. Route 25 and Bethuel Church Road, following a strategic partnership that aims to enhance the region’s economic growth.

About Magnolia Grove

The Magnolia Grove Industrial Complex will consist of two state-of-the-art buildings spread across a total area of 182,000 square feet. Designed to meet the needs of modern industrial operations, the buildings will utilize shallow-bay construction techniques featuring durable tilt-wall concrete for robust structural integrity. This approach not only ensures the longevity of the facilities but also significantly reduces construction time.

Key Features of the Project

One standout feature of the Magnolia Grove facilities will be the impressive 24-foot clear heights within the buildings, providing ample vertical space for various industrial applications. Additionally, the design will incorporate a 200-foot asphalt truck court, enhancing accessibility and efficiency for loading and unloading operations.

Strategic Location

Situated within a short distance of major transportation routes, the Magnolia Grove site is located just three miles from I-85 and I-185 highways. This prime location is expected to attract a range of businesses looking for logistical advantages, positioning the complex as an ideal site for companies seeking to establish a presence in the Greenville area.

Development Management

The development will be expertly managed by the Patterson Real Estate Advisory Group, which will oversee the planning and execution phases of the project. Their involvement brings a wealth of experience to ensure that the construction meets both timeline and quality expectations.
